Planning a getaway to the Caribbean should be an exciting, relaxation-inspiring proposition. And yet, one often wonders, “How will I avoid hurricane season?” Enter Barbados, the Caribbean’s most easterly island. Sitting just below the Hurricane Belt, Barbados is spared from the worst of the storms and offers fairly consistent sunny weather. With sun, two seas, a colorful culture and natural wonders, this dreamy island is everything you hope the Caribbean to be.

When you visit the glorious Caribbean isle of St. Martin/St. Maarten, you’ll get two vacations in one! Governed by both the Netherlands and France, this dual-personality paradise is a 37-square-mile wonderland of classy resorts, white-sand beaches, secluded coves, vibrant nightlife, enticing duty-free shopping and world-class fusion cuisine.
“Aruba, Jamaica, ooo, I wanna take ya …” Heed the call of the Caribbean with a sun-splashed getaway to Aruba, a postcard-perfect isle of white-sand beaches, all-inclusive resorts and the cute capital city of Oranjestad. It’s the wreck-diving capital of the region and it’s below the Hurricane Belt, so it faces very few tropical storms.
